About ProFrac Holding Corp.

ProFrac Holding Corp. provides hydraulic fracturing, proppant production, completion services, and distributed power generation to upstream oil and natural gas companies in North America. The company operates through four segments: Stimulation Services, Proppant Production, Manufacturing, and Flotek Industries, serving exploration and production companies in major U.S. unconventional oil and gas basins. ProFrac combines technology, vertical integration, and manufacturing capabilities to deliver well stimulation services and related products.

What changed at ProFrac Holding

  • Revenue fell 11.4% to $1.9B in FY2025, after a 16.7% decline the year before.
  • Operating margin is -11.6% in FY2025, -9.3 pp against -2.3% in FY2021.
  • Most recent quarter Q2 FY2026: revenue $498M, down 0.8% from Q2 FY2025.
  • Free cash flow was $20M in FY2025, 1.0% of revenue.
  • Net loss widened to $369M in FY2025, from $215M in FY2024.
